Comviva powers Banglalink’s mobile insurance service
January 10, 2012
NEW DELHI -- Comviva, the global leader in providing mobile solutions beyond VAS, today announced that Banglalink, the second largest cellular service provider in Bangladesh, with 24 million customers and 28% market share has launched mobile insurance premium collection service over its mobiquity Mobile Financial Services platform.
Branded ‘Mobile Cash Insurance Pay’, the service has been launched in partnership with Jiban Bima Corporation, the country’s largest life insurance company. This is the first time a South Asian mobile services provider has launched an insurance service linked to the mobile wallet.
Banglalink customer can now pay their insurance premium by simply dialing a USSD service code *777#. Non-Banglalink customers and non-mobile users can also pay their JBC insurance premium at Banglalink-operated Mobile Cash points. The service offers greater convenience to existing customers, who no longer have to stand in queues to make a payment. Further, the service would aid in broad-basing insurance uptake. As the market matures, Banglalink and Jiban Bima Corporation have plans to launch new insurance products specifically designed for the lower-income demographic.
